Hanwha Solutions Invests 160 Billion KRW in Facilities for In-House DNT Procurement
[Asia Economy Reporter Ji Yeon-jin] Hanwha Solutions announced on the 30th that it will make a new investment of 160 billion KRW in a dinitrotoluene (DNT) facility.

DNT is produced using nitric acid and toluene as raw materials and is a key raw material for TDI. Through this facility investment, the company plans to self-supply DNT, which is currently procured entirely from external sources. The new facility will have an annual capacity of 180,000 tons.
